Comparative Analysis Of Uncut Roux-en-Y And ? Shaped Anastomoses In Totally Laparoscopic Total Gastrectomy

Objective:To investigate the safety and feasibility of totally laparoscopic total gastrectomy,and to compare the perioperative and postoperative data of total laparoscopic gastrectomy between Uncut Roux-en-Y anastomosis and ? shaped anastomosis.Methods:The clinical data of 75 patients with gastric cancer who underwent totally laparoscopic total gastrectomy in the Second Affiliated Hospital of Dalian Medical University from January 2016 to June 2019 were retrospectively analyzed.They were divided into Uncut RY group(39 cases,52%)and ? shaped anastomosis group(36 cases,48%)in terms of reconstruction method.The perioperative and postoperative data of the two groups of patients were compared.SPSS 24.0 statistical software was used to analyze the data.The chi-square test or Fisher exact test was used for categorical data.The measurement data were analyzed by t test or rank sum test.A p-value less than 0.05(typically<0.05)is statistically significant.Results: Totally laparoscopic total gastrectomy was successfully performed in both groups,without conversion to open surgery,no secondary surgery,and no perioperative death.There were no statistically significant differences between the two groups with respect to general patient information such as age and gender between the two groups(P>0.05).The operation time of patients in the Uncut RY group and the ?-shaped anastomosis group were(215.10 ± 35.71)min and(191.58 ± 36.43)min,respectively.The first postoperative meal of patients in the Uncut RY group and the ?-shaped anastomosis group were 3(2 ?4)d and 4(3?6)d,respectively.The differences between the two groups with respect to operation time and first postoperative meal were statistically significant(P <0.05).Intraoperative blood loss,postoperative hospital stay,and hospitalization costs were not statistically significant between the two groups of patients(P>0.05).There were 2 cases of Roux retention syndromes in the Uncut RY group and 8 cases in the ?-shaped anastomosis group.The differences were statistically significant(P<0.05).There was no significant difference in the incidence of postoperative complications such as anastomotic leakage,pneumonia or pleural effusion,abdominal bleeding,incision infection,reflux esophagitis,dumping syndrome,and anastomotic ulcers(P > 0.05).Conclusion:Totally laparoscopic total gastrectomy is safe and feasible.The operation time was shorter in ?-shaped anastomosis compared to that of Uncut Roux-en-Y anastomosis,while patients in the Uncut Roux-en-Y anastomosis group had earlier postoperative feeding,and the incidence of Roux retention syndrome is lower in the group of Uncut Roux-en-Y anastomosis.
